Peptide-based strategy to target Huntingtin fibrils
Françoise A. Dekker, Guy Mayer, Júlia Aragonès Pedrola, Tommaso Garfagnini, Assaf Friedler, Stefan G. D. Rüdiger
This poster, from Utrecht University and the Hebrew University of Jerusalem, demonstrates how Flow Induced Dispersion Analysis (FIDA) was used to develop a peptide that blocks Huntingtin amyloid fibril formation. By tracking the hydrodynamic radius over time, FIDA followed aggregation from monomer (1.7 nm) to fibrils (233 nm) and showed that the designed peptide suppressed growth to ~27 nm. It is an example of using FIDA to monitor amyloid fibril formation and screen aggregation inhibitors in solution.
